1. Fenway Park, Boston, Massachusetts
First up is Fenway Park, home of the Boston Red Sox. This historic ballpark is the oldest in Major League Baseball, and stepping inside is like taking a trip back in time. From the Green Monster to the quirky angles and narrow concourses, Fenway is full of character and charm. Catching a game here is an unforgettable experience, but even if you're not a baseball fan, a tour of the park is well worth it. The atmosphere is electric, and the passion of the Red Sox fans is contagious. Plus, Boston itself is a fantastic city with a rich history and culture, so you can easily combine a visit to Fenway with other attractions like the Freedom Trail and the Museum of Fine Arts. Don't forget to grab a Fenway Frank!
2. Madison Square Garden, New York City, New York
Next, we head to the Big Apple and Madison Square Garden, often referred to as "The World's Most Famous Arena." This iconic venue has hosted countless legendary sporting events, concerts, and other performances over the years. Home to the New York Knicks (NBA) and the New York Rangers (NHL), MSG is a must-visit for any sports fan. The energy inside the arena is palpable, and you never know what you might see. From buzzer-beating shots to bone-crushing hits, MSG is a place where history is made. And of course, being in the heart of New York City, you'll have no shortage of other things to do and see. From Broadway shows to world-class museums, New York has something for everyone.
3. Lambeau Field, Green Bay, Wisconsin
For football fans, a pilgrimage to Lambeau Field is a must. Home of the Green Bay Packers, Lambeau is one of the most iconic and beloved stadiums in the NFL. Known as the "Frozen Tundra," Lambeau is famous for its harsh weather conditions and passionate fans. Attending a Packers game here is a truly unique experience, and the tailgating scene is legendary. Even if you can't make it to a game, a tour of the stadium is a great way to learn about the history of the Packers and the significance of Lambeau Field. The sense of community and tradition is palpable, and you'll quickly understand why the Packers are one of the most beloved teams in the NFL. The city of Green Bay itself is steeped in football culture, and you'll find Packers memorabilia and green and gold everywhere you go.
4. Churchill Downs, Louisville, Kentucky
If you're a fan of horse racing, then Churchill Downs is a must-visit. Home of the Kentucky Derby, this historic racetrack is one of the most iconic venues in the sport. Attending the Kentucky Derby is a once-in-a-lifetime experience, but even if you can't make it to the race, a tour of the track is well worth it. You'll learn about the history of the Derby and the traditions that make it so special. The atmosphere is electric, and the fashion is just as important as the racing. From the elaborate hats to the mint juleps, the Kentucky Derby is a celebration of Southern culture and horsemanship. Plus, Louisville is a vibrant city with a thriving culinary scene and a rich history, so you'll have plenty to explore beyond the racetrack.
5. Staples Center (now Crypto.com Arena), Los Angeles, California
Lastly, we head to the West Coast and the Staples Center (now known as Crypto.com Arena) in Los Angeles. This multi-purpose arena is home to the Los Angeles Lakers (NBA), the Los Angeles Clippers (NBA), the Los Angeles Kings (NHL), and the Los Angeles Sparks (WNBA). With so many teams calling it home, there's always something happening at Staples Center. The atmosphere is electric, and the energy of the LA sports fans is contagious. Plus, being in the heart of downtown Los Angeles, you'll have easy access to all the city has to offer, from Hollywood to the beaches.
